(the reserves requirement is a little different for Freddie)Freddie Mac guideline:Each Second Home or Investment Property Mortgage must meet the following requirements:• Each Borrower individually and all Borrowers collectively MUST NOT BE OBLIGATED ON (e.g., Notes, land contracts and/or any other debt or obligation) more than 10 (ten) 1-4 unit financed properties, including the subject property and the Borrower's Primary Residence, provided that, when the number of 1-4 unit financed properties (including the subject property and the Borrower's Primary Residence) is greater than6 (six), the Mortgage must:o have a minimum Indicator Score of 720 ANDo 8 months of the monthly payment amount on each additional second home and/or 1-4 unitInvestment Property that is financed and on which the borrower is obligated.
